    MISSION CONTRIBUTION:

    To meet the mission of the agency by providing services to English language learners seeking education, US citizenship, workforce training and/or career advancement opportunities.

    FUNCTION:

    To provide adult education instruction and supportive services in basic literacy, academic tutoring and/or GED preparation.

     

    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S: (must be able to perform these functions, with or without a reasonable accommodation).

     

    1.       Provides world class customer service including effective communication with internal and external customers.

    2.       Performs intake and informs prospective students of all Goodwill Easterseals services.

    3.       Conducts assessments of student’s basic skills to determine the most appropriate plan of instruction

    4.       Develops with student academic and career goals to be included on the plan of instruction, outlining the necessary steps for successful completion.

    5.       Conducts pre/post tests with TABE CLAS-E to measure student’s current level of English Language proficiency and basic academic skill level, and to capture progress in alignment with Alabama Adult Education State Assessment Policy.

    1. Provides small group academic remediation for adults in need of English language acquisition with varied skill levels, from basic literacy to GED preparation.
    2. Provides Integrated English Literacy and Civics Education to English Language learners, including professionals with degrees and credentials in native countries that enable them to effectively function in workforce, and as US citizens.
    3. Instructs, guides, and assists students in preparing to pass all 4 GED modules, effectively utilizing GEDReady practice test results, and the GED Test registration process.
    4. Administers ACT WorkKeys NCRC Assessments to appropriately leveled participants in adherence of the Alabama Community College System’s state goals.
    5. Meets with participants individually at regular intervals to review academic progress, make adjustments to POI’s, and document college/career activity/progress.         
    6. Maintains participant files keeping them up-to-date and adhering to confidentiality standards.
    7. Inputs demographic data and necessary participant updates in GES database in a timely manner.
    8. Enters weekly participant attendance into the AAESAP database, and informs data entry specialist of any changes in student class schedule, location, or enrollment status.
    9. Reports student progress through required reports and departmental records and through on-going communication with supervisor.
